Night-shift staff: Floor 4 of the Tellhaven Building opens this week. After 21:00, access is via the rear stairwell only; the lifts are locked out overnight during the settling period. Complete a walk-through of the new floor once per shift and log it. The stairwell keypad accepts the code below.

badge for yahop-fawep: bdg-XBKXI-68071

Shards the Hollowpine profile store across 16 buckets using consistent hashing. Replaces the single-table reads in `profile_svc` with shard-aware lookups. Migration script backfills in batches; double-writes stay on until the Tarnow flag is removed. No API changes. The tuning constants chosen after load tests are as follows.

tuning table, kawep-tawif:
CAPS = {
    "olidor": 80,
    "belion": 7,
    "quenys": 225,
    "druox": 839,
    "fraath": 482,
}

## Deployment: Database Connection Pooling

Before deploying Larkspur-API, confirm the pool settings match the database tier you are targeting. Undersized pools cause request queuing under load; oversized pools exhaust the Postgres connection limit shared with the reporting jobs. New team members should review these with their onboarding buddy before the first deploy. The current production pool configuration is as follows.

config for yahof-tajop:
zorath:
  pin: 7493
  metrics_host: metrics.zorath.tolvaqsys.internal
  tenant: praiel
  seal: seal_fd9cd4f1